ResttW stands out as a 2D action-adventure game designed to push players' limits on stress management and patience. Built for PC, this title draws direct inspiration from Slovak streamer resttpowered, incorporating authentic catchphrases from his world into its fabric. With hand-made graphics that evoke a retro feel, it delivers a solo experience across numerous levels, all without needing an internet connection once downloaded.

Game Modes
ResttW operates strictly as a single-player affair, with no options for multiplayer interaction or cooperative play. The experience centers on individual progression through its levels, making it ideal for those who prefer solitary challenges. Without distinct named modes, the game presents a linear path of 57 unique stages, including six dedicated boss fights, all accessible offline.
This straightforward approach keeps the focus on personal achievement, free from competitive elements or external pressures. Players tackle the content in sequence, unlocking new areas as they conquer previous ones, which suits a gameplay style built around building resilience over time.
